blob: 23f1423583879a32e235fe93367839d5382dc5b5 (
plain)
1
2
3
4
5
6
7
8
9
10
|
default Order dec
$include <prelude.sail>
function main((): unit) -> unit = {
let x = sail_sign_extend(0xFF, 32);
let y = sail_zero_extend(x, 64);
print_bits("x = ", x);
print_bits("y = ", y)
}
|